Yes, candidates can get direct admission to various courses based on their eligibility. Direct admission is offered on first-come-first-serve basis. Below is the criteria to get direct admission:
- Candidates who have passed BE/ BTech/ BSc with at least 55% aggregate to get direct admission in MSc programme.
- Aspirants need to pass HSc with at least 50% aggregate to apply for BBA programme.
- Candidates who have completed HSC with at least 45% aggregate to apply for BSc course.

The university offers more than 20 courses including four PhD courses under three schools, i.e., School of Technology, Science and Management. GSFC University admission is based on merit or test conducted by the university for all UG and PG courses. GSFC University accepts national- level entrance exams such as CAT/MAT/XAT for admission to MBA course. Furthermore, the institute has introduced Choice Based Credit System (CBCS). The university also accepts national-level exam such as JEE/ GUJCET for BTech programme.
